I have been puzzling over the curious name Dogear Wryde ever since I came across it, and it took a leisurely browse through that wonderous book the Encyclopaedia of Fantasy for me to connect the dots--it's an allusion to Edward Gorey, who produced a book The Betrayed Confidence: Seven Series of Dogear Wryde Postcards.
